Eligibility Criteria for Low-Speed Vehicles

DMV title transfer for low-speed vehicles

To initiate a DMV title transfer for low-speed vehicles, your vehicle must meet specific criteria set by the California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V). These low-speed vehicles are typically defined as those with a maximum design speed of 25 mph or less. This category includes electric and manual scooters, golf carts, and some utility vehicles. Before proceeding with the transfer process, ensure that your vehicle is eligible based on these standards.

The title transfer with bill of sale involves submitting an application along with required documents such as a valid driver’s license, proof of residency, and a completed bill of sale. For vehicle title verification in California, you must verify that the information on the bill of sale matches the details in the DMV records.
